Why Branding Matters for Authors

In a world overflowing with words, standing out can feel like trying to find a needle in a haystack. As an author, your brand is more than just a logo or a catchy tagline; it’s your identity, a promise to your readers about what they can expect from your work, and a crucial element in building lasting relationships within the literary community.

The Importance of a Personal Brand

  • Recognition: A strong brand fosters recognition. Readers who admire your previous works will be more likely to pick up your future books.
  • Connection: Branding is about building connections. A well-crafted author persona allows readers to feel closer to you and your journey.
  • Professionalism: A cohesive brand conveys professionalism, making publishers and literary agents take notice.

Steps to Build Your Author Brand

1. Define Your Unique Voice

Your voice is what makes your writing distinctive. Take the time to explore what themes resonate with you, the tone of your writing, and the messages you wish to convey through your stories. Consider the following:

  1. What genres do you write in?
  2. What topics are you passionate about?
  3. How do you want to make readers feel?

2. Develop Your Online Presence

In today’s digital world, a strong online presence is unavoidable. Create a website that reflects your brand. Include:

  • A professional bio that tells your story.
  • Links to your published works.
  • Blog posts where you engage with your readers and discuss relevant topics.
  • Contact information for readers and publishers alike.

3. Utilize Social Media Effectively

Social media can be a powerful tool for authors. It allows you to connect with your audience, share your thoughts, and even promote your work. When using social media:

  1. Choose platforms where your audience spends their time.
  2. Engage with followers by responding to comments and messages.
  3. Share valuable content that reflects your brand.

Creating Content that Resonates

Content is king, and as an author, you hold the crown. Whether it’s through your books, blog posts, or social media, the content you create should stay true to your brand and resonate with your audience. Here’s how you can ensure your content stands out:

  • Be Authentic: Authenticity builds trust. Readers appreciate genuine voices.
  • Tell Stories: Share not just your works, but also the stories behind them.
  • Engage Your Readers: Ask for feedback, involve them in the creative process, or hold contests.
